About Sandro Queirós

Sandro Queirós is a scholar working on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Surgery and Biomedical Engineering, having authored 72 papers that have together received 967 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Cardiac Valve Diseases and Treatments (19 papers), Medical Image Segmentation Techniques (11 papers), Cardiac Imaging and Diagnostics (11 papers), Cardiovascular Function and Risk Factors (10 papers), Advanced Neural Network Applications (7 papers), Advanced MRI Techniques and Applications (6 papers), Human Pose and Action Recognition (5 papers) and Advanced X-ray and CT Imaging (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(260 citations), Health Informatics (15 citations),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(224 citations),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ition (207 citations) and Cancer Research (77 citations). Sandro Queirós has collaborated with scholars based in Portugal, Belgium and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include João L. Vilaça, Pedro Morais, Jan D’hooge, Jaime C. Fonseca, Daniel Barbosa, Olivier Bernard, Bruno Oliveira, Helena R. Torres, António H. J. Moreira and Brecht Heyde. Their work appears in journals such as IEEE Transactions on Medical Imaging, Medical Image Analysis, Journal of the American Society of Echocardiography, IEEE Transactions on Ultrasonics Ferroelectrics and Frequency Control and Medical Physics.
